Drones Enter Latvian Airspace, Cause Alarm
Unidentified drones entered Latvian airspace, causing concern among residents in Rēzekne and Ludza, with some reportedly falling within the territory. Latvian authorities confirmed fighter jets were scrambled but did not shoot down the drones due to security considerations.
